The experiment was carried out in six clinically healthy Holstein x Bohemian Red Pied crossbred virgin heifers aged 16 to 18 months. The fresh and in vitro cultivated blood were analysed by light and electron microscopy and flow cytometry. In fresh blood, non apoptotic or necrotic neutrophils were found by light microscopy. On the other hand, 3.34% apoptotic and 0.32% necrotic neutrophils were detected by flow cytometry. After four hours of incubation, 3.53% apoptotic and 1.37% necrotic neutrophils were found by light microscopy. In the same conditions, there were assessed 17.54% apoptotic and 0.58% necrotic neutrophils by flow cytometry.
